Must possess organization, problem-solving and communication skills to articulate medical requirements to patients, families/caregivers, medical and non-medical staff in a professional and courteous way Responsibilities This individual will work outside of a hospital in patients homes, providing care.
Provide home care to patients after illness, injury or surgery or with acute health conditions or patients who are being treated with pharmaceuticals.
Provide a range of specialized nursing skills in home health care.
Work towards helping patients regain their independence.
Record, assess and observe patient progress, reactions and symptoms.
Assess the needs of patient and develop plan of care based on assessment.
Check vital signs of patients, give injections, administer medication and dress wounds.
Educate patients in line with physician recommendations.
Monitor patients in restraint and seclusion and maintain patient safety.
Document care in a patient record in accordance with agency, state and federal guidelines Job Type:

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
